Why have I posted a picture of Yellow Pages?
Well, the book above came through my letterbox a couple of days ago and if you look at the top right-hand corner you will see that it says "Final Edition". Yes it's true, after many decades there will be no more printed copies of the "good old Yellow Pages" book. For years a huge thick copy of YP has been a feature of every house in the country but, as you may have noticed, it has gradually got thinner and thinner as businesses move away from printed advertising and onto the internet. If you want to look up something in the Yellow Pages from next year onwards your only option will be to use the online version at the Yell.com website. So why am I so interested in this?
